The Foundation of Flavor and Yield
Potatoes are root vegetables, meaning their edible parts (the tubers) develop underground. They need loose, well-aerated soil to expand freely. Imagine trying to grow in compacted, heavy clay! The tubers would struggle to grow large, often resulting in small, misshapen spuds. Proper preparation ensures your potatoes have all the room they need to grow big and beautiful.
Furthermore, healthy soil is teeming with microbial life and essential nutrients. When your soil is rich and balanced, your potato plants absorb these nutrients efficiently, leading to more vigorous growth above ground and, crucially, a much more generous harvest below. A Shield Against Pests and Diseases
Did you know that healthy soil can actually help your potato plants fight off common pests and diseases? It’s true! Well-drained soil prevents waterlogging, which can lead to fungal issues like blight and rot. Soil rich in organic matter fosters a diverse microbiome, creating a natural defense system against pathogens that might otherwise attack your plants.
Loose soil also makes it harder for certain soil-borne pests to move around and damage your developing tubers. It’s all part of creating a robust, resilient growing environment for your spuds.

Soil Texture: Sand, Silt, or Clay?
Your soil’s texture tells you a lot about its drainage and how well it holds nutrients. Potatoes thrive in a light, loose, and well-drained soil. A sandy loam is often considered ideal, offering a good balance of drainage and nutrient retention.
- Sandy soil: Drains quickly, warms up fast, but struggles to hold nutrients and water.
- Clay soil: Holds water and nutrients well, but can be dense, heavy, and slow to drain, leading to compaction.
- Silty soil: Falls in between, often fertile but can compact.
- Loamy soil: The sweet spot! A balanced mix of sand, silt, and clay, offering good drainage, aeration, and nutrient retention.
You can do a simple “squeeze test” to get an idea of your soil type. Grab a handful of moist soil and squeeze it. Does it fall apart (sandy), form a crumbly ball (loamy), or hold together like putty (clay)?
pH Matters: Getting the Balance Right
Soil pH measures its acidity or alkalinity. For potatoes, a slightly acidic pH is key, ideally between 5.0 and 6.5. This range helps prevent common issues like potato scab, a bacterial disease that causes unsightly, rough patches on your potato skins. Scab is much more prevalent in alkaline soils (pH above 7.0).
How to test soil pH: You can buy an inexpensive pH test kit from any garden center. For the most accurate results, consider sending a soil sample to your local agricultural extension office. They provide detailed reports on pH and nutrient levels.
Adjusting pH:
- If your soil is too alkaline (high pH), you can lower it by adding elemental sulfur or sphagnum peat moss.
- If your soil is too acidic (low pH), you can raise it by adding agricultural lime (calcium carbonate).
Always follow package directions carefully and retest your soil after a few months to ensure you’ve hit the sweet spot.
Nutrient Needs: What Do Potatoes Crave?
Potatoes are hungry plants! They need a good supply of nutrients, especially phosphorus and potassium, for strong tuber development. Nitrogen is important for leafy growth, but too much nitrogen can lead to lush foliage at the expense of tuber production.
The best way to know your soil’s nutrient profile is through a soil test. This will tell you exactly what your soil is lacking, allowing you to amend it precisely without over-fertilizing, which can harm your plants and the environment.

Clearing the Area: A Fresh Start
First things first, clear your chosen potato patch. This means removing all weeds, rocks, and any debris. Weeds will compete with your potatoes for water and nutrients, so a clean slate is essential. If you have persistent perennial weeds, you might need to tackle them a few weeks in advance to ensure they don’t return.
Pro Tip: If you’ve been growing potatoes in the same spot for years, consider rotating your crops. This helps prevent the build-up of soil-borne diseases specific to potatoes and other members of the nightshade family (tomatoes, peppers, eggplants).
Breaking Up the Ground: Digging Deep
Potatoes need loose soil, and often, garden beds can become compacted over time. This is where you’ll want to get your spade or broadfork out. Dig down at least 12-18 inches deep, turning over the soil. Break up any large clods to create a fine, crumbly texture.
For really challenging, compacted soil, or if you want to give your potatoes the absolute best start, consider double-digging. This involves digging a trench, loosening the soil at the bottom of the trench, and then backfilling. It’s more work but creates an incredibly deep, loose bed.
If your soil is very heavy clay, consider planting in raised beds. This allows you to fill them with an ideal, custom soil mix right from the start, making soil preparation for potatoes much easier in the long run.
Enriching Your Soil: The Power of Organic Matter
This is arguably the most crucial step in the entire soil preparation for potatoes guide. Potatoes absolutely adore rich, organic matter. It improves soil structure, enhances drainage, increases water retention, and provides a slow-release source of nutrients.
Work in a generous amount of well-rotted compost, aged manure (chicken, cow, or horse), or leaf mold. Aim for a 2-4 inch layer spread evenly over your potato patch, then incorporate it into the top 6-12 inches of soil. Don’t be shy here; you can’t really add too much!
Adding organic matter addresses several common problems, especially for those dealing with sandy soil (improving water and nutrient retention) or heavy clay (improving drainage and aeration). It’s truly a garden superfood!
Fine-Tuning Nutrients: When to Fertilize
Based on your soil test results, you might need to add specific amendments. For potatoes, a balanced organic fertilizer is generally a good choice. Look for one with a slightly lower nitrogen (N) content and higher phosphorus (P) and potassium (K).
Examples of organic amendments for specific nutrients:
- Phosphorus: Bone meal, rock phosphate.
- Potassium: Greensand, kelp meal, wood ash (use sparingly and only if your soil pH is low, as it’s alkaline).
- Trace Minerals: Kelp meal, azomite.
Mix these amendments thoroughly into the top layer of soil. Avoid applying fresh, uncomposted manure just before planting, as it can be too strong and potentially burn young plants or introduce diseases. Aim to incorporate fresh manure in the fall, allowing it to break down over winter.

Composting: Your Garden’s Gold Mine
Making your own compost from kitchen scraps and garden waste is the ultimate eco-friendly amendment. It’s free, rich in nutrients, and improves soil structure better than almost anything else. Regularly adding compost to your potato beds builds a living, thriving soil ecosystem.
Cover Cropping: Nature’s Soil Builder
When your potato beds are empty for the season, don’t leave them bare! Planting cover crops (like clover, vetch, or rye) in the off-season is a fantastic way to improve soil health. They prevent erosion, suppress weeds, add organic matter when tilled under (or “chopped and dropped”), and some even fix nitrogen in the soil.
This is a brilliant strategy for sustainable soil preparation for potatoes, ensuring your soil is constantly being replenished and protected.
No-Till Practices: Keeping the Soil Life Happy
While we initially recommended digging, for established gardens with healthy soil, you can transition to a no-till or minimal-till approach. This involves disturbing the soil as little as possible, which protects the delicate soil structure and the beneficial microbes and fungi that make your soil fertile. Instead of digging, you’d layer organic matter on top, allowing worms and natural processes to incorporate it.
For potatoes, a “no-dig” method in raised beds filled with compost is an excellent option, allowing the tubers to form easily in the loose, rich medium.

Compacted Soil: The Enemy of Tubers
Problem: Your soil feels like concrete, making it hard to dig and resulting in small, misshapen potatoes.
Solution: Aggressively work in organic matter – lots of it! Compost, aged manure, and even sand (in clay soils, but use sparingly) can help break up compaction. For extreme cases, consider double-digging or switching to raised beds where you can control the soil mix entirely.
Incorrect pH: Yellow Leaves and Scabby Skin
Problem: Your soil pH is too high (alkaline), leading to potato scab, or too low (acidic), causing nutrient deficiencies and poor growth.
Solution: Get a reliable soil test. If pH is high, add elemental sulfur or peat moss. If it’s too low, add agricultural lime. Remember that pH adjustments take time, so plan ahead and retest periodically. This is a crucial aspect of soil preparation for potatoes best practices.
Nutrient Imbalances: Poor Growth and Yield
Problem: Your plants are leggy, yellowing, or producing very few tubers, indicating a lack of essential nutrients.
Solution: A soil test is your best friend here. It will pinpoint specific deficiencies. Amend with targeted organic fertilizers or amendments like bone meal for phosphorus, kelp meal for potassium and trace minerals, or a balanced organic blend. Avoid too much nitrogen, which can lead to lush green leaves but few potatoes.
Weeds Returning: Persistent Pests
Problem: Despite your best efforts, weeds seem to pop up everywhere, competing with your potato plants.
Solution: Ensure thorough initial weeding. After planting, apply a thick layer of organic mulch (straw, shredded leaves, grass clippings) around your potato plants. Mulch suppresses weeds, conserves moisture, and slowly adds organic matter to the soil. Regular, shallow weeding by hand is also effective if you catch them young.

- Crop Rotation: Never plant potatoes in the same spot year after year. Aim for a 3-4 year rotation cycle to prevent the buildup of soil-borne diseases and pests.
- Hilling: As your potato plants grow, “hill” them by mounding soil or compost around the stems. This encourages more tubers to form along the stem and protects existing tubers from sunlight, which can turn them green and inedible.
- Mulching: Apply a thick layer of organic mulch (straw is excellent for potatoes) around your plants. This helps suppress weeds, retain soil moisture, regulate soil temperature, and provides a slow release of organic matter as it breaks down.
- Consistent Watering: Potatoes need consistent moisture, especially when tubers are forming. Irregular watering can lead to misshapen potatoes or hollow heart. Aim for deep, infrequent watering rather than shallow, frequent sprinkles.

How deep should I prepare the soil for potatoes?
You should prepare the soil to a depth of at least 12-18 inches. Potatoes need plenty of loose, uncompacted soil to expand and grow properly. Deeper preparation allows for better root development and tuber formation.
Can I plant potatoes in clay soil?
Yes, but it requires significant amendment. Clay soil is often too dense and poorly draining for potatoes, leading to small, misshapen, or diseased tubers. To improve clay soil for potatoes, incorporate large amounts of organic matter like compost, well-rotted manure, and possibly some coarse sand to improve drainage and aeration. Raised beds are an excellent option for heavy clay.
What’s the best time to prepare soil for potatoes?
The best time to prepare your soil is in the fall prior to spring planting. This allows organic matter and other amendments ample time to break down and integrate into the soil over winter. If fall preparation isn’t possible, prepare the soil as early as possible in the spring, ideally 2-4 weeks before your anticipated planting date.
Should I add sand to my soil for potatoes?
It depends on your existing soil. If you have very heavy clay soil, adding coarse sand (not fine play sand) along with significant organic matter can help improve drainage and structure. However, if your soil is already sandy or loamy, adding more sand is unnecessary and could dilute nutrient content. Always prioritize adding organic matter for overall soil health.
How often should I amend my potato soil?
For optimal results, it’s a good practice to amend your potato patch with fresh organic matter (compost, aged manure) every year or every other year, especially if you’re rotating crops. A soil test every 2-3 years will help you determine specific nutrient needs and pH adjustments, guiding your amendment strategy.
